Step into Devonport, Auckland’s charming seaside village where Victorian villas, volcanic cones, and sparkling harbor views set the scene. Just a short ferry ride from the city, this destination feels like a world apart.
This 5-kilometer self-guided adventure takes you through 31 fascinating stops, from the bustling ferry terminal to the summit of Mount Victoria. Along the way, enjoy sweeping 360-degree views of Auckland’s skyline and Rangitoto Island.
Wander at your own pace down leafy streets lined with heritage cottages, explore historic naval sites, and uncover hidden military tunnels. Your phone guides you seamlessly offline no data needed as you stroll between landmarks.
Discover the Māori stories behind Takarunga’s sacred slopes and learn how Devonport once housed the Southern Hemisphere’s largest drydock. Here, ancient pā sites blend with modern cafés, boutique shops, and a vibrant village atmosphere.
